Perhaps BGE could avoid some of the possible bad PR by calling these Costco Eggs exactly what they are, "gray market". Most people understand that you don't get a manufacturer's warranty on a gray market Rolex.
Perhaps BGE should put a "product alert" on the front of their web page so that customers who are doing a little research will know ahead of time. And I would think it might also be a good step to have the warranty registration form online respond with a notice of no warranty if anyone registers a Costco Egg. Then they can take it back if they don't want to own an Egg that has no warranty. I suppose it depends on how many of these Eggs are out there as to how far you want to go with it.
